网络流量安全分析如何识别异常行为?
在当今信息化时代,网络已经成为人们日常生活中不可或缺的一部分。然而,随着网络流量的不断增长,网络安全问题也日益凸显。其中,网络流量安全分析在识别异常行为方面起着至关重要的作用。本文将深入探讨网络流量安全分析如何识别异常行为,为网络安全保驾护航。
一、网络流量安全分析概述
网络流量安全分析是指通过对网络流量进行实时监测、分析和评估,以发现潜在的安全威胁和异常行为。其目的是为了保护网络系统和数据的安全,防止恶意攻击和非法侵入。
二、网络流量安全分析识别异常行为的方法
- 流量统计与分析
网络流量安全分析首先需要对网络流量进行统计和分析。通过分析流量的大小、来源、目的、协议类型等信息,可以发现异常流量模式。例如,短时间内大量数据传输、频繁的连接尝试、异常的流量方向等,都可能表明存在异常行为。
- 行为基线
行为基线是指正常网络流量的特征和行为模式。通过对正常网络流量的长期监测和分析,可以建立一套行为基线。当网络流量偏离这一基线时,系统会发出警报,提示可能存在异常行为。
- 异常检测算法
异常检测算法是网络流量安全分析的核心技术。常见的异常检测算法包括:
- 基于统计的方法:通过计算网络流量的统计特征(如平均值、方差等),判断流量是否异常。
- 基于机器学习的方法:利用机器学习算法对网络流量进行分类,识别异常流量。
- 基于图论的方法:将网络流量表示为图,通过分析图的结构和属性来识别异常行为。
- 数据包捕获与分析
数据包捕获与分析是指实时捕获网络中的数据包,并对其进行分析。通过分析数据包的内容、协议、长度等特征,可以发现异常数据包,从而识别异常行为。
- 案例分析
以下是一个案例分析:
某企业网络在一段时间内,突然出现大量来自同一IP地址的连接尝试。通过流量统计与分析,发现这些连接尝试主要集中在企业内部服务器上。进一步分析发现,这些连接尝试具有以下特征:
- 连接尝试频率高
- 连接尝试时间短
- 连接尝试成功率低
结合行为基线和异常检测算法,判断这些连接尝试为异常行为。经调查,发现这是一起针对企业内部服务器的恶意攻击。
三、总结
网络流量安全分析在识别异常行为方面具有重要意义。通过流量统计与分析、行为基线、异常检测算法、数据包捕获与分析等方法,可以有效识别网络流量中的异常行为,为网络安全保驾护航。随着技术的不断发展,网络流量安全分析将更加智能化、高效化,为网络安全提供更加坚实的保障。
猜你喜欢:eBPF